A new brand of mobile phones called Ilkone is rolling out some really cool looking, feature rich Islamic mobile phones.
Among its many features, ilkone’s i800 offers automatic precise prayer timing anywhere in the world, an alarm option which can be set to sound before and after the call to prayer (Azan) with actual Azan voice which could be automatically set to silence throughout prayer. It is also capable of establishing Qibla directions from anywhere in the world, automatically pointing towards Mecca, giving full text of the Holy Qur’an approved by Al-Azhar, with English translations. It also provides other features such as Hijri calendar converter and automatic alarm for Sohour Imsak and Iftar during Ramadan.
Moreover, the revolutionary phone is equipped with GPRS Class 12, giving users the fastest internet connection anywhere in the world.
